My Buying Guides on Front Seat Dog Seat

Why I Considered a Front Seat Dog Seat

When I started traveling with my dog more often, I realized how important it was to keep my pet secure and comfortable in the car. A front seat dog seat can help reduce distractions while giving my dog a cozy, contained space. For me, the biggest benefit was peace of mind knowing my dog had a safer spot during short trips.

Safety Features I Look For

Safety is the first thing I check before buying any front seat dog seat. I look for a sturdy harness attachment, non-slip backing, and secure straps that keep the seat in place. I also make sure the product is designed to work with my car’s seat shape without sliding around. If it has padded sides or a raised design, I see that as an added bonus for support.

Size and Fit Matter to Me

I always measure my front seat before choosing a dog seat. Not every model fits every car, and I want enough room for my dog to sit or lie down comfortably without crowding the passenger area. I also think about my dog’s weight and breed size, because a seat that is too small or too large can be uncomfortable and less secure.

Comfort Is a Big Priority

My dog is much happier when the seat has soft padding and a breathable material. I prefer designs with cushioned walls or a plush interior because they help my dog feel relaxed on longer drives. If the seat includes a removable cushion, I find it easier to keep clean and more comfortable for everyday use.

Ease of Installation

I do not want to spend too much time setting up a dog seat every time I use it. That is why I prefer models that install quickly with adjustable straps or simple buckles. A front seat dog seat should stay firmly in place without requiring complicated steps. The easier it is to install, the more likely I am to use it consistently.

Cleaning and Maintenance

Since dogs can shed, drool, or bring in dirt, I always check how easy the seat is to clean. I like machine-washable covers or wipe-clean materials because they save me time. A removable liner is especially useful for me since it helps keep the seat fresh after frequent use.

Durability I Can Rely On

I want a product that lasts, especially if I use it often. Strong stitching, quality fabric, and reinforced straps are signs that the seat can handle regular wear. I also pay attention to reviews that mention long-term durability, because I want something that holds up over time.

Visibility and Comfort for My Dog

I prefer a front seat dog seat that lets my dog see out the window while still staying safe. My dog seems calmer when there is a clear view and enough space to settle in. At the same time, I make sure the seat does not sit too high or block my own driving visibility.

My Final Buying Tip

When I choose a front seat dog seat, I balance safety, comfort, fit, and ease of cleaning. The best option for me is the one that keeps my dog secure while making travel simple and stress-free. If I can install it easily, clean it quickly, and trust it on the road, then I know I made the right choice.
